The name Vikis is derived from the root 'Vik' meaning 'victory' in several Indo-European languages, especially in Latvian and Lithuanian contexts. It symbolizes triumph, success, and resilience. Historically, names with 'Vik' roots have been popular among Baltic and Scandinavian cultures, often given to girls as a wish for strength and victorious spirit in life.

Cultural Significance of Vikis

In Baltic cultures, the root 'Vik' has long been associated with victory and strength, often linked to historic warriors and leaders. The name Vikis, while less common, carries this legacy and is embraced for its empowering meaning. Its use reflects cultural admiration for resilience and success and is sometimes chosen to honor Baltic heritage or express a wish for the child's triumphant future.
